The objective of this research was to identify and discuss the main difficulties of remote teaching and the use of technologies, in view of the COVID-19 pandemic, in the Physical Education course teaching-learning process through criticisms pointed out by undergraduate students. In this qualitative and quantitative descriptive research carried out in the second semester of 2020, through an online questionnaire, the perceptions of 26 students about the main negative points experienced and/or identified in the first semester of remote learning implementation were collected. Subsequently, a content analysis of the material was performed. It was possible to conclude that the main problems of remote learning and the use of technologies during the COVID-19 pandemic in Physical Education teaching-learning process are the unsatisfactory assessment methodologies, problems with access to the Internet and technological resources, learning difficulties, impairments in the quality of teaching, the absence of practical classes and the increase in sedentary behavior.
